常用linux命令

                                        常用linux命令

date
date显示系统日期及时间
date 041217002007.00 设置日期和时间 - 月日时分年.秒
clock -w 将时间修改保存到 BIOS

文件和目录q
cd
cd 进入目录
cd /home 进入home目录
cd … 返回上层目录
cd …/… 返回上2层目录
cd / 进入根目录

vi
文件编辑
vi file1 编辑文件file1 也可用于创建一个新文件file1
a i 进入编辑命令
Esc 进入命令模式
wq退出编辑并保存
q!退出不保存

pwd
pwd显示当前工作路径

ls
ls查看目录中的文件
ls -l 显示文件和目录的详细资料
ls -a 显示隐藏文件
ll查看目录下文件详细信息
mkdir
mkdir dir1 创建一个叫做 ‘dir1’ 的目录’
mkdir dir1 dir2 同时创建两个目录

Rm

rm -f file1 删除一个叫做 ‘file1’ 的文件’
rm -rf dir1 删除一个叫做 ‘dir1’ 的目录并同时删除其内容
rm -rf dir1 dir2 同时删除两个目录及它们的内容

mv
mv dir1 new_dir重命名一个目录
mv /home/dir1 /etc/ 将home下的dir1文件或目录搬移到etc目录下

cp
cp file1 file2 复制一个文件
cp dir/* . 大厅
cp -a /tmp/dir1 . 复制一个目录到当前工作目录
cp -a dir1 dir2 复制一个目录

find

find / -name file1 从 ‘/’ 开始进入根文件系统搜索文件和目录
find / -user user1 搜索属于用户 ‘user1’ 的文件和目录
find /home/user1 -name *.bin 在目录 ‘/ home/user1’ 中搜索带有’.bin’ 结尾的文件

mount
挂载一个文件系统
mount /dev/hda2 /mnt/hda2 挂载一个叫做hda2的盘 - 确定目录 '/
umount /dev/hda2 卸载一个叫做hda2的盘 - 先从挂载点 ‘/ mnt/hda2’ 退出
umount -n /mnt/hda2 运行卸载操作而不写入 /etc/mtab文件- 当文件为只读或当磁盘写满时非常有用
mount /dev/fd0 /mnt/floppy 挂载一个软盘
mount /dev/cdrom /mnt/cdrom挂载一个cdrom或dvdrom
mount /dev/hdc /mnt/cdrecorder挂载一个cdrw或dvdrom
mount -o loop file.iso /mnt/cdrom挂载一个文件或ISO镜像文件
mount -t vfat /dev/hda5 /mnt/hda5 挂载一个Windows FAT32文件系统
mount /dev/sda1 /mnt/usbdisk挂载一个usb捷盘或闪存设备
mount -t smbfs -o username=user,password=pass //WinClient/share /mnt/share 挂载一个windows网络共享

磁盘空间
df -h

df -h 显示已经挂载的分区列表以及磁盘空间大小

passwd
passwd user1 修改一个用户的口令 (只允许root执行)

打包和压缩
tar
tar -cvf archive.tar file1 把文件file1创建一个非压缩的压缩包
tar –zcvf archive.tgz file1 创建一个tgz的压缩包
tar -cvf archive.tar file1 file2 dir1 创建一个包含了 ‘file1’, ‘file2’ 以及 'dir1’的档案文件
tar -xvf archive.tar 释放一个包
tar –zxvf archve.tgz 释放一个tgz的压缩包
tar -xvf archive.tar -C /tmp将压缩包释放到 /tmp目录下

查看文件内容
cat
cat file1 从第一个字节开始正向查看文件的内容
more
more file1 查看一个长文件的内容
tail
tail -2 file1 查看一个文件的最后两行
tail -f /var/log/messages 实时查看被添加到一个文件中的内容

网络
ifconfig
ifconfig eth0 显示一个以太网卡的配置
vi /etc/sysconfig/network-scripts/ifcfg-eth0编辑修改IP地址
setup进入修改IP地址

uname -r 显示正在使用的内核版本
cat /proc/version 显示内核的版本
cat /proc/mounts 显示已加载的文件系统

reboot 重启(2)

halt 关机所需时间大概是17S

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值